I've tried updating from 2.30 to 3.11.0 three times, I keep getting this message: "Boot Failure, Entered Update Mode!" This doesn't mean anything to me; I'm new to the Helix LT. I thought I had updated the software; when I turn the Helix LT on it shows the 3.11.0 version, but then I get the above message again. What do I do next?

If you began the update by downloading and installing the HX Edit v3.10 package you will have installed a program called Line 6 Updater. Run that program while your device is displaying the error message.

 

If you did not begin with HX Edit v3.10 do so now.

Thank you silverhead. Before I read your message I searched on the error message and found a YT vid at How to fix boot failure entered update mode error on your Line 6 Helix - YouTube

that suggests trying a different USB cable then the one supplied by Line 6 and a different USB port. I tried this and successfully updated my HLT.

The “Boot Failure. Entered Update Mode” was a thing that became a big issue around the 2.8 firmware update when a major changed happened in the core operating system of the Helix family of products.
 

It was highlighted in the release notes for that firmware, and from reading the recent posts about this glitch, it seems to be mainly happening to people who are updating firmware from pre 2.8. Updates can be temperamental, but hopefully from here on in you should be fine. Have fun!

I had exactly the same issue. Before updating, you need to make sure you have the latest version of HX Edit installed. Then power up the Helix holding buttons 6 and 12 down (to enter update mode). The use line 6 Updater (not HX Edit) to apply the firmware update.

Where is the link to update Native to 3.11? I hit the check for updates button and I get a generic page that talks about everything but Native?

 

The latest version of Native is 3.10.  Go to the Line 6 Downloads page and select "Helix Native" from the 2nd(All Software) pulldown menu and select your OS in the 3rd(All OS) pulldown menu. Do not select anything in the 1st(All Hardware) pulldown.  Click 'Go' and you should see Native 3.10.

The update of Native has not been integrated into the automatic upgrade process yet in HX Edit 3.10. You still need to download and install it manually.
